American Ceramic Manufacturers: Production & Capabilities
American earthenware manufacturers boast a diverse and robust yield capability, ranging from advanced technical clay products for aerospace and medical applications to more traditional stoneware for construction and decorative uses. Many companies specialize in specific techniques, such as extrusion, pressing, slip casting, and sintering, allowing for significant customization and the creation of complex geometries. The sector demonstrates a commitment to innovation, with ongoing research into new materials like silicon carbide and boron nitride, pushing the boundaries of thermal stability and mechanical strength. A significant portion of the business focuses on custom formulations, often partnering with clients to develop bespoke answers addressing unique performance challenges. While competing globally, American manufacturers maintain a strong emphasis on quality, precision, and responsiveness to demanding client specifications, underpinned by a legacy of skilled labor and advanced automation. Further contributing to the scene are numerous smaller, specialized firms catering to niche markets and offering highly personalized services. The overall capacity allows for both high-volume manufacturing and low-volume, complex component creation.
Ceramic Manufacturing USA: Industry Overview & Key Players
The Nation States porcelain fabrication sector represents a robust and surprisingly diverse field, deeply intertwined with numerous downstream applications—from aerospace components and click here medical devices to construction materials and even artistic craft. Overall growth has been steady, fueled by ongoing technological advances and a constant need for materials offering exceptional thermal resistance, mechanical strength, and chemical inertness. The landscape includes a mix of large, multinational corporations alongside smaller, specialized businesses. Key players like Owens Corning, Kyocera International, and Saint-Gobain Performance Ceramics demonstrate significant commercial presence, often involved in high-volume production of standardized components. However, a critical segment is comprised of smaller, highly agile companies focusing on bespoke solutions and low-volume, high-complexity elements for specialized industries. Regional distribution is notable, with significant activity in Ohio, Pennsylvania, California, and Indiana, owing to proximity to raw material sources and established vendor chains. Ongoing challenges include rising energy costs, skilled labor shortages, and the need to continuously innovate to meet evolving performance needs.
